    Fletc

    Im going to FLETC within the next month and was wondering what to expect. I will be staying at FLETC. I've read a few previous posts about FLETC but they are old. Im not driving. Does anyone know if there is a convenient store near the FLETC to purchase necessities. Whats provided in the room for you. Do you have to bring your own laundy detergent? towel? etc. Or will everyday necessities be provided to you?

    Well when I was there I was staying in the Taj, it had everything. Had a TV, VDR minifridge, microwave, etc all in the room, basically a hotel room. There is a shop or two on the facility but you will need your own laundry detergent and things like that. I am sure that someone in your class will be more than happy to drive you to one of the surrounding businesses (wall mart, grocery store, mall, whatever) so I wouldnt worry too much about not having a car. This was just my experience, but somewhat limited since I didnt stay in the old dorms.

    FLETC will provide room service to clean the room, except on weekends. You will have to provide your own detergent and then wait in the lines to use the washers that work. If you get into the Taj consider yourself very lucky!!!!

    I was just there the rooms are nothing special. No TV, cable, or internet. just a room, bed, desk, chair, and a bathroom (depends on the dorm on weather or not you have a bathroom to yourself or if you have to share it :eek. That's about it.

    Yes there is a store where you can buy things on FLETC and they have a bus that will take you into town to wal-mart, the mall, ect... Get ready for the loooooong lines at the chow hall. right now FLETC is filled to bursting. If your already a LEO you may get lucky and get put into a hotel off base, like I was.

    If you can take a car, TAKE A CAR!!! FLETC gets old quick and so do the rtequests to those who do have a car to take you here and there. Also depends on how long you're going to be at FLETC.

    There is a very small convenience store/souvenir store on base. I'm told that there is now a small strip mall across the street from the Main gate which did not exist the last time I was there over a decade ago.

    Regarding a car, it really depends on how long you are going to be there for. If you are there for less than a week, you may be able to tolerate not having a car. If you are there for more than a week, relying on rides from fellow classmates, or using the shuttle bus is going to get old very, very quickly.

    If you've never been to Georgia, having a car available will give you an opportunity to see some interesting places. The immediate area is called the "Golden Isles"; a resort area in southern Georgia consisting of St. Simons Island, Jekyll Island, and Sea Island. Savannah is about a hour drive north, while Jacksonville, FL is about a hour drive south.

    P.S. If you drive and get stopped around there - DO NOT flash the tin!!! Local Law Enforcement has seen and heard it all, and professional courtesy does NOT extend to Fed trainees!

    It is nicer if you bring your vehicle. It is like making instant friends.
    While the new dorms are nicer, you are better off in Bldg 95. Less distractions and pretty close to the classrooms. The buses run to the stores on a pretty regular basis. The chow hall is packed, but there are alternatives. Just focus on why you are there. You will need an umbrella as the rain has been regular. Use bug spray like it is going out of style with 100% deet and keep hydrated.
